Sodium Citrate is a cosmetic-grade raw material used as a buffering agent, pH regulator, and formulation-supporting ingredient in skincare, haircare, cleansing, and personal care products. It is commonly incorporated into facial cleansers, toners, serums, creams, lotions, shampoos, conditioners, body washes, and cosmetic gels. Sodium Citrate helps maintain the selected pH range and supports consistency within compatible formulations. It is intended for external cosmetic formulation use only.

    What is Sodium Citrate used for in cosmetics?

    Sodium Citrate is used as a buffering agent and pH-regulating ingredient in skincare, haircare, cleansing, and personal care formulations.

    How does Sodium Citrate support formulation pH?

    It helps maintain the selected pH range when used with compatible formulation ingredients and an appropriate acid system.

    Which cosmetic products can include Sodium Citrate?

    It can be incorporated into cleansers, toners, serums, creams, lotions, shampoos, conditioners, body washes, and cosmetic gels.

    Can Sodium Citrate be used with Citric Acid?

    Yes, it is commonly paired with Citric Acid in compatible formulations to create a controlled buffering system.
